WebPlay the distinctive dawnsong of the adult males near your martine housing at 3 or 4 A.M. The young males flying high overhead in predawn darkness hear the songs and come down to investigate. Then if they like what they find, they may stay and found your purple martin colony. Some people play another CD during the day. Purple Martins begin nest building around four-six weeks after they arrive at their final breeding site. Purple Martins will typically build their nests out of straw, twigs, and pine needles. WebSep 12, 2016 · Purple martins are a bird of the people. Throughout most of their range, martins are completely dependent on human-created nesting structures. Even beyond the nesting season, purple martins commonly establish roost sites in and around human-created structures. WebThe Purple Martin is a colony-nesting species, readily using nest boxes with multiple compartments (more common in the east) or individual hollowed gourds strung close together (more common in the west). Houses …

WebPlacing a handful or two of dried white pine needles, dry twigs, or straw may be helpful in attracting Purple Martins. A supply of mud close by can be helpful to those of the species that use mud to place around the opening. Not all use mud.
